Kanchanaburi is a provincial capital city, rich in 20th century history and set in lush landscape on the banks of the river and framed with limestone hills. During the Second World War Kanchanaburi was the site of a massive prison camp, run by the Japanese. Allied prisoners were forced to build a railway over the River Kwai and into Burma. Anzac Day Services, Hellfire Pass & Kanchanaburi. Today we attend the Anzac Day Services at Hellfire Pass and Kanchanburi. The order of services is as follows, and is given as a guide for the timetable for the day.
Anzac day.
04.00 - 05.15 Guests arrive at Hellfire Pass Memorial Museum. Walk down into Konyu Cutting. (Transport will be available to assist where necessary)
05.15 - 05.30 Official Party arrives and walks to Memorial Site.
05.30 - 06.00 Dawn Service
06.00 - 06.45 The Museum has a limited amount of light refreshments available in front of the Museum. The Museum will be open for guests to view.
07.45 - 08.00 Guests return to their accommodation and prepare to attend the Commemoration Service at the Kanchanaburi War Cemetery
09.30 - 10.30 Travel to Kanchanaburi Cemetery
11.00 - 12.00 Commemoration Service at Kanchanaburi War Cemetery
